        Specified Skilled Worker Visa (SSW): Japan's Expanding Labor Pool

        Japan’s government has implemented the Specified Skilled Worker Permit (SSW) to address a increasing shortage of qualified labor across various industries. This initiative aims to bring in foreign employees to fill essential roles, mainly in sectors such as elder care , construction, IT , and manufacturing . The SSW scheme allows for extended stays than prior options, with the potential for long-term status, substantially increasing Japan’s workforce and supporting its financial growth . The plan's success will depend on efficient processing and ongoing support for these foreign recruits .

        The Japanese 's Foreign Worker Recruitment : Tackling the Labor Deficit

        Japan is increasingly pursuing foreign laborers to ease a severe labor deficit in multiple industries . The shrinking domestic population and minimal birth rate have led to a expanding need for overseas assistance to support the Japan's market. Current legislative changes are intended for easing the process of importing qualified foreign employees and enabling their integration into the Japanese environment.
